Frequently Asked Questions about Auburn
How much are Studio apartments in Auburn?
There are currently 88 Studio Apartments in Auburn with rent ranges from $1,199 to $2,690 with an average price of $1,523.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Auburn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Auburn ranges from $999 to $2,350 with an average monthly rent of $1,594.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Auburn c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Auburn range from $1,199 to $4,250.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,911.
How expensive are Auburn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 86 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Auburn on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,833 to $4,500 - averaging $2,393 for the location.
